




I recently spent time testing the 8K Oleophobic Anti-Spy Screen Protector to see if it lives up to the promise of combining high-end clarity with effective privacy features. By applying these to a few different iPhone models, I evaluated how well the oleophobic coating handles daily smudge buildup and how intuitive the installation process actually feels.
The build quality is impressive, featuring an 8K-rated glass that maintains excellent touch sensitivity despite the privacy filter layer. The oleophobic coating does a commendable job of repelling oils, keeping the screen looking clean even after hours of heavy texting or gaming.
The dust-free installation system is genuinely helpful, preventing those annoying trapped particles that usually ruin a perfect application. Once installed, the anti-spy technology works well to obscure the screen from side angles while remaining perfectly clear when viewed head-on.
